3 An archive library is loaded by dynamically loading a shared library with the
4 <a class="xref" href="runtime-config-wal.html#GUC-ARCHIVE-LIBRARY">archive_library</a>'s name as the library base name. The
5 normal library search path is used to locate the library. To provide the
6 required archive module callbacks and to indicate that the library is
7 actually an archive module, it needs to provide a function named
8 <code class="function">_PG_archive_module_init</code>. The result of the function
9 must be a pointer to a struct of type
10 <code class="structname">ArchiveModuleCallbacks</code>, which contains everything
11 that the core code needs to know to make use of the archive module. The
12 return value needs to be of server lifetime, which is typically achieved by
13 defining it as a <code class="literal">static const</code> variable in global scope.
15 </p><pre class="programlisting">
16 typedef struct ArchiveModuleCallbacks
18 ArchiveStartupCB startup_cb;
19 ArchiveCheckConfiguredCB check_configured_cb;
20 ArchiveFileCB archive_file_cb;
21 ArchiveShutdownCB shutdown_cb;
22 } ArchiveModuleCallbacks;
23 typedef const ArchiveModuleCallbacks *(*ArchiveModuleInit) (void);
